Meaning of

nishkalankit

निष्कलंकित • نشکلنکیت

spotless; unblemished

निर्दोष; निष्कलंक

بے داغ; بے عیب

Sanskrit

In its original sense, 'nishkalankit' evokes the image of purity and flawlessness. Poetry has embraced this word to explore themes of innocence and moral integrity, often contrasting it with the blemishes of worldly existence.

Poets often use 'nishkalankit' to depict characters or moments of pure virtue. It serves as a metaphor for the untouched soul or the ideal state of being. The word can also highlight the contrast between inner purity and external corruption.
